An In-Depth Look at the North Shore Snorkeling Experience

Starting Point and Logistics

The tour begins at the Hale‘iwa Boat Harbor, a picturesque spot on Oahu’s North Shore. This location is accessible near public transportation, making it convenient for travelers staying on the island. Confirmations are instant upon booking, and the tour’s mobile ticket system makes check-in straightforward. Expect to arrive about 30 minutes early, which is standard for boat excursions—although some reviews note occasional delays, so plan for a bit of buffer time.

The tour lasts around two hours, a manageable length that balances adventure with comfort. The group size maxes out at 10, meaning you’ll get plenty of attention from the guides, who are known for their friendliness and expertise.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the starting point for the tour?
The tour begins at Hale‘iwa Boat Harbor, a convenient location on the North Shore of Oahu, near public transportation.

How long does the tour last?
The entire experience takes approximately 2 hours, including boat ride and snorkeling time.

What is the group size?
The tour is limited to a maximum of 10 travelers, ensuring a more personal, less crowded experience.

Is this tour suitable for most travelers?
Most travelers can participate, as long as they are comfortable in the water and able to handle the boat ride. It’s designed to be accessible for a wide range of ages and skill levels.

What should I bring?
Bring waterproof protection for valuables, swimwear, towel, and sun protection. The water can be exhilarating, so prepare accordingly.

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el free of charge up to 24 hours before your scheduled tour. After that, refunds are not available.
